SB 579 Tax credits related to education; aggregate cap.

SUMMARY AS PASSED SENATE: (all summaries)

Tax credits related to education; aggregate cap. Allocates 20 percent of any unissued credits in a fiscal year under the Education Improvement Scholarships tax credit program to the Superintendent of Public Instruction to be allocated to education programs under the Neighborhood Assistance Act (§ 58.1-439.18 et seq.) tax credit program during the next fiscal year. The 20 percent of unissued credits would be added to the current $9 million cap for education programs under the Neighborhood Assistance Act tax credit program. The provisions of the bill are contingent on funding in a general appropriation act.
